FR47Q9900520 is an International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) that uniquely identifies the recording “Canarios” by Ensemble Kapsberger, Rolf Lislevand. ISRCs are 12-character alphanumeric codes defined by ISO 3901, used globally by streaming platforms, record labels, and rights organizations to track plays and distribute royalties.
This recording is linked to the musical work T-905329918-6, which represents the underlying composition. Multiple recordings can share the same musical work — for example, an original version, a remix, and a cover would each have their own ISRC but reference the same ISWC.
